How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 32608?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 32608 Studio Apartments | $1,182 | $795 | $1,600 |
| 32608 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,486 | $529 | $4,427 |
| 32608 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,455 | $599 | $3,202 |
| 32608 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,563 | $599 | $3,025 |
| 32608 4 Bedroom Apartments | $885 | $495 | $3,436 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om the 32608 ZIP Code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in 32608 with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in 32608 is at Venue Live Oak listed at $1,543.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om 32608 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in 32608 is $1,486.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om 32608 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in 32608 is a 909 square feet unit starting from $1,675 at Latitude 27.
